Walking With Papi is a warm and lively picture book about a young girl and her family in Moca, Dominican Republic as they get ready for Viernes Santo, a special family tradition filled with community, prayer, and celebration. Every year she rides high on Papi's shoulders and sees the world like an angel. This year, Papi is in Nueva York working to support the family, and the day feels different without him. As Mami, Corazón, Andrea, and the narrator move through town to shop, choose ribbons for their wings, and visit Tía Belky's salon, the home fills with joy, memories, and tender moments of missing Papi. Each ribbon and each flutter of their wings remind her that love can reach someone no matter how far away they are. A sweet surprise arrives on the morning of Viernes Santo, showing that even when someone we love is far away, family stays close through cariño, tradition, and simple acts of care. With glowing illustrations and gentle details, Walking With Papi celebrates Dominican culture, childhood memories, and the experiences of many children who have parents working in another place. It honors the strength of families and the comfort that comes from love, pride, and community.
